Stack Layout

layout_stack() put plots horizontally or vertically. You can also use the alias ggstack().

library(ggalign)

Input data

The data input can be a numeric or character vector, a matrix, and a data frame. Simple vector will be converted into a one column matrix.

set.seed(123)
small_mat <- matrix(rnorm(81), nrow = 9)
rownames(small_mat) <- paste0("row", seq_len(nrow(small_mat)))
colnames(small_mat) <- paste0("column", seq_len(ncol(small_mat)))

By default, ggstack() will create the layout, but no plot will be drawn until you add a plot element:

ggstack(small_mat)

We can add any align_*() function to customize the layout or integrate plots into the stack.

ggstack(small_mat) + align_dendro()

ggstack(small_mat) +
  align_kmeans(centers = 3L) +
  ggalign(rowSums) +
  geom_bar(aes(value, fill = .panel), orientation = "y", stat = "identity") +
  facet_grid(switch = "y") +
  theme(strip.text = element_text()) +
  align_dendro(aes(color = branch))

By default, ggstack() arranges the plots horizontally. To change the direction to vertical, use the direction argument:

ggstack(small_mat, "v") + align_dendro()

Unlike layout_heatmap()/ggheatmap(), data frames are not automatically converted into a matrix within ggstack().

When using data frames, be cautious as many align_*() functions only accept matrices. If the necessary data is not explicitly provided to an align_*() function, the data frame from ggstack() will be passed to the function and internally converted into a matrix, which may result in missing values.

An exception is the align_gg()/ggalign() function, which can handle both matrix and data frames. When the input is a matrix (or a simple vector), it is automatically transformed into a long-format data frame. When the input is a data frame, only the necessary panel and axis information is added to the data frame.

ggstack(mtcars) +
  ggalign(mapping = aes(mpg)) +
  geom_point()

Note align_gg()/ggalign() always applies a default mapping for the parallel axes of the data index within the layout. This mapping is aes(y = .data$.y) for horizontal stack and aes(x = .data$.x) for vertical stack. So here we only provide mapping for the x-axis, for the horizontal stack, we default use the data index as the y-axis.

For more information on adding plots, refer to the vignette: vignette("align-plot").
